I have run VP113 and Q16.
With the 113 I usually see around .05-.07 in the heat.
With Q16 I usually see .10
My car is a index NSS car. 446CID, 11.5:1, E heads, 2-750's on a Early Wenzler, 3700lbs,stock suspension.

I usually jet up 1 to 2 sizes.
Seems to like a cold plug as well. I run AR3910 in mine.
Make sure you drain the bowls and cell after the race if the car sets more than a week.
I usually drain it and run Non ethanol 93 with a few ounces of Marvel Mystery Oil in it to pull the car in and out of the trailer/garage.
